Neglecting the Power of Tax-Advantaged Accounts


It's shocking how typically high income earners ignore the full power of tax-advantaged accounts beyond the conventional 401(k). Health And Wellness Savings Accounts (HSAs), as an example, offer triple tax benefits-- contributions are tax-deductible, growth is tax-free, and withdrawals for certified expenditures are additionally tax-free. HSAs are not just for clinical expenses; they can function as a stealth retirement account when utilized purposefully.


In a similar way, backdoor Roth IRAs are underutilized devices for high-income income earners that terminate of basic Roth contributions. With careful sychronisation, this method enables considerable long-lasting, tax-free growth. Leveraging these tools requires foresight and a clear understanding of IRS regulations, but the payoff can be amazing in time.


The Importance of Managing Investment Income


High-earners typically produce considerable investment income, but not all financial investment earnings is tired similarly. Qualified rewards and lasting funding gains delight in reduced tax obligation rates, while interest revenue and short-term gains can trigger a lot higher tax obligations. Without a strategy in place, people can inadvertently press themselves into higher tax obligation brackets or cause unpleasant surprises like the Net Investment Income Tax (NIIT).


Tax-loss harvesting, property location approaches, and calculated rebalancing are techniques that can decrease these concerns. Missing Out On the Charitable Giving Advantages


Charitable providing is often checked out through a simply selfless lens, but it's likewise an effective tax preparation device when done thoughtfully. Rather than merely writing checks, high-earners can use approaches like donating appreciated protections or setting up donor-advised funds (DAFs). These methods not only intensify the philanthropic impact however likewise give enhanced tax benefits.


Donating appreciated assets, for example, permits the benefactor to avoid paying capital gains taxes while still claiming a charitable deduction. It's a win-win, yet numerous upscale individuals leave these benefits untapped because of lack of understanding or poor timing.


Neglecting State and Local Tax Optimization


It's not simply federal taxes that need interest. High-earners typically deal with considerable state and regional tax (SALT) liabilities, especially in high-tax states. The SALT reduction cap has actually made this a much more pressing issue, restricting the deductibility of state and neighborhood tax obligations on federal returns.


Relocation approaches, buying local bonds, and establishing residency in tax-friendly states are sophisticated moves that might be appropriate depending upon individual circumstances. Estate Planning: The Silent Tax Saver


While estate preparation is frequently related to riches transfer after death, its tax benefits throughout life are typically overlooked. Yearly gifting, leveraging lifetime exceptions, and setting up unalterable depends on are all strategies that can minimize both estate and income tax obligations.


A robust estate plan not just guarantees that properties are passed on successfully but can additionally lead to considerable tax obligation cost savings today. Waiting till later in life to think about estate preparation misses the possibility to apply strategies that need time to grow and deliver maximum benefits.
